When the first astronauts circled the earth in their tiny craft, millions of listeners heard them describe the beauty of this planet "like a blue pearl in space", and were caught up in a moment of extraordinary human revelation.

We are told that Adam and Eve were banished from the Garden of Eden into the world. We have — ever since we started walking up-right — set about the task of banishing ourselves from our own Garden of Eden — our planet Earth. Perhaps banishment is the wrong word to use, for it assumes that there is somewhere else we can be banished to, and in our case, once we have ruined and used up this Eden, there is no other, no second world hanging in the sky that we can all blithely  move to, as if we were changing houses. This beautiful and  endangered planet is the only one we have.

We all worry about World War III and the possibility of it being a nuclear war. But we are already engaged in World War III, to para­phrase Professor Raymond Dasmann of the University of California, a war against our Earth — and we are winning it.

Three of the restaurants are real places, but one is invented. Which one do you think isn't real?

DRACULA'SRESTAURANT • Melbourne, Australia

Dinner is different at Dracula's. Start your evening with an interesting cocktail in the Graveyard Bar, then get on the ghost train for the dark, terrifying journey into Dracula's Restaurant. There you can enjoy a four-course meal and a two-hour cabaret, followed by dancing in the Graveyard Disco. Dracula's is great for just two people but also for birthday parties, office parties - even wedding parties. Dress: black is best!

RED SEA STAR RESTAURANTÉclat, Israel

       Do you enjoy eating by the sea? How about under the sea? The Red Sea Star Restaurant lies seven metres under the sea and 35 metres from land, and is surrounded by coral and colourful fish. The restaurant is lovely inside, too, with its strange, flowing windows, and fantastic fishy furniture. This is a wonderful place to have a meal. And the best thing on the menu? The fish, of course.

COLOURS RESTAURANTLondon, England

Colours Restaurant has a different colour for each night of the week. Friday is Yellow Night, and all the food is yellow or orange. You might have carrot soup, then fish in a lemon sauce, then a fruit salad. Other things change, too. On Saturday the food is red, and so are the waiters' jackets, the tablecloths and even the flowers. On Wednesdays, everything is blue and purple. So find out the day's colour before you go, as most guests like to choose clothes that go with their meal.

TWINS RESTAURANT • New York, usa

       All 80 people who work at Twins Restaurant are identical twins. They work together at the same tables, and they wear the same clothes. The owners are twins, too. Lots of other things here are in pairs: there are double lamps, double mirrors and, of course, double bar stools. You don't have to be a twin to eat here, but if you are, come along together: you can sign our twin guest book, we'll put your photo on the wall - and you get two drinks for the price of one!

Every species  other than Homo sapiens adapts its form and behavior to the Pressures of its environment. Homo sapiens, on the contrary has achieved he remarkable feat of being able to adapt the environment instead, overcoming many natural limitations, through the development of technologies and cultures. If we do not learn to live in harmony with our environment, we shall experience the laws of nature in full force. While nuclear warcould readily kill two billion people, at least as many could die through freezing and starvation.

Environmental degradation is like a cancer, or many forms of cancer, spreading silently, unseen, through the body of our planet. If it were like a heart attack, its effect would be all too apparent, and we would swiftly take steps to remedy the problem. But it isn't answer don't. At the present rate of "progress", and unless something is done quickly, disaster stares us in the face. Erosion, desertification and pollution have become our lot.
